Subject: [Qemu-devel] [PATCH 07/18] nbd: convert to use qio_channel_yield
Date: Mon, 13 Feb 2017 11:08:55 +0100	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<20170213100906.23486-8-pbonzini@redhat.com>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<20170213100906.23486-1-pbonzini@redhat.com>

In the client, read the reply headers from a coroutine, switching the
read side between the "read header" coroutine and the I/O coroutine that
reads the body of the reply.

In the server, if the server can read more requests it will create a new
"read request" coroutine as soon as a request has been read.  Otherwise,
the new coroutine is created in nbd_request_put.
